As nouns, cash flow is a hyponym of income; that is, cash flow is a word with a more specific, narrower meaning than income:
  • income: the financial gain (earned or unearned) accruing over a given period of time
  • cash flow: the excess of cash revenues over cash outlays in a given period of time (not including non-cash expenses)
